God's Promised Gift
"The seasons of all things have much in store; for life brings death- which brings new life once more." _by Poet Earth's rooted plants- the flowers, bushes, trees- are guided by four seasons every year; reborn in spring- but after winter death with roots asleep, they wake up once again. And God created us; like human plants, we're born to live- enjoy our seasons well. Our roots, however, are not fed by soil- but by our souls deep-rooted in His love. So, as each spring brings rebirth to our land, when roots direct all new life to begin- at death, our faithful souls are reaped by God for rebirth in His everlasting peace. Through immortality- God's promised gift- our souls live on in His eternal realm. July 22, 2021 Premiere Contest: Source Of Our Awareness Sponsor: Unseeking Seeker Form: Unrhymed Sonnet
